Suspect Sought In Brookhaven Shooting
The shooting happened last November at Brookhaven's Post Glen Apartments.

BROOKHAVEN, GA -- Police are searching for a suspect in connection with a Nov. 24, 2018, shooting at Brookhaven's Post Glen apartments. The shooting happened around 3:15 am when the female victim was approached by a black male wearing all black, while she was walking from her apartment.
The suspect later brandished a firearm, which police now say may have been a silver revolver, and robbed her of her purse and belongings. The suspect later shot her in the left thigh then fled on foot.
Police said the suspect in the photo was observed visiting a nearby establishment a short time before the incident. The subject does have similarities to the description given by the victim.
